1. Use a VPN: A VPN (Virtual Private Network) can help you unblock YouTube on your PC. A VPN allows you to change your IP address and pretend to be in another country, allowing you to access YouTube without restrictions. You can find various VPN options on the market, both free and paid. It is important to do your research and choose one that fits your needs.

2. Web proxy: Another option is to use a web proxy, which acts as an intermediary between your PC and YouTube. By using a web proxy, your internet traffic is routed through a server located in another country, allowing you to access YouTube as if you were in that particular country. There are numerous websites that offer free proxy services, but you need to make sure that they are reliable and secure.

3. DNS Settings: You can try changing the DNS (Domain Name System) settings on your PC to unblock YouTube. For example, you can use public DNS servers such as Google (8.8.8.8 and 8.8.4.4) or OpenDNS (208.67.222.222 and 208.67.220.220). Changing DNS can help you bypass restrictions imposed by your Internet Service Provider and access YouTube without problems.

7. How to unblock YouTube on your PC using a proxy server

If you are looking for a way to unblock YouTube on your PC, an effective option is to use a proxy server. A proxy server acts as an intermediary between your device and the site you want to access, allowing you to bypass restrictions and access blocked content. Follow these steps to unblock YouTube using a proxy server on your PC:

  1. Select a reliable proxy server: There are numerous proxy servers available online, but it is important to choose one safe and reliable. Look for recommendations and opinions from Other users before making your choice.
  2. Set up the proxy server on your PC: Once you have selected a proxy server, you will need to set it up on your PC. This is usually done through network settings or browser settings. See the documentation for the specific proxy server for detailed instructions on how to configure it on your system.
  3. Access YouTube through proxy server: Once you have set up the proxy server, simply open your web browser and access YouTube as you normally would. The proxy server will act as an intermediary, allowing you unrestricted access to the website.

Remember that using a proxy server may have limitations and risks. Some proxy servers may be slower than others, which could affect video loading speed. Also, keep in mind that your privacy and security could be compromised when using a proxy server, since all your web traffic will pass through it. Consider using secure and trusted connections, as well as researching the reputation and privacy policies of the proxy server before using it.

3. Configure DNS: Sometimes changing your Internet connection's DNS settings can allow you to access YouTube. Try different DNS servers, such as Google's (8.8.8.8 and 8.8.4.4) or OpenDNS (208.67.222.222 and 208.67.220.220). To change DNS settings, go to your PC's network settings, select your Internet connection, and change the DNS values ​​to those provided by your chosen DNS server. Once this is done, restart your PC and you will be able to enjoy YouTube without any restrictions.
